Problem

In computer networks, vulnerable internet-connected devices can pose risks to other devices or the entire network, as they can be compromised by malicious actors to launch attacks or interfere with operations, especially in industrial settings where the consequences of such attacks can be severe.

Innovation Solution

Implementing a security device that categorizes devices into different categories based on their functions or effects, and applying rules to prohibit unauthorized communication between these categories, using a method that involves receiving requests, determining device categories, and dropping unauthorized packets or requests, with the aid of an AI categorizer and operator input to define permissions and update categorizations.

Solution Approach 1:

The network is segmented into multiple categories of devices (e.g., industrial control devices, IT devices, OT devices, administrative devices) with different security requirements and communication permissions. This segmentation allows vulnerable devices to be isolated from critical network components while maintaining functionality within their own category, resolving the contradiction between network openness and security.

Solution Approach 2:

A security device acts as an intermediary between devices of different categories, mediating communication requests by evaluating security policies and allowing or blocking traffic based on the categories involved. This intermediary enforces communication rules without preventing necessary communication within categories, thus maintaining both security and operational functionality.

Solution Approach 1:

Different communication permissions are assigned to different device categories based on their specific security requirements and functional needs. Critical network components have restricted access to vulnerable device categories, while non-critical communications within categories remain unrestricted. This local quality approach maintains security by applying restrictions only where necessary while preserving functionality where safe.

Solution Approach 1:

Devices automatically determine their own category based on their type and characteristics, and the security device automatically evaluates communication requests against security policies without requiring manual configuration for each device. This self-service approach reduces the complexity burden on network administrators while maintaining comprehensive security categorization and rule enforcement.
